The genuine constraint is your service, not the charger
Most EV drivers begin with the charger, then work backwards. That is how people end up with a 48 amp wall system on a 100 amp service that already feeds cooling, an electrical range, a dryer, and a spa. The National Electrical Code treats EV charging as a continuous load. In useful terms, a 40 amp circuit supports a 32 amp charger, a 50 amp circuit supports a 40 amp charger, and a 60 amp circuit supports a 48 amp charger. You size the conductor and breaker to 125 percent of the constant load.
In Orange County, numerous tract homes from the 1960s through the 1980s still have 100 amp services and panels that are physically constrained. A lot of homes have actually been renovated with larger HVAC systems and open kitchen strategies that include multiple little device circuits. By the time you include a Level 2 battery charger, the panel is tapped out.
An experienced Orange County electrician looks at the service drop, meter base, main breaker size, bus ranking, and offered areas. More important, we run a correct load computation that thinks about general lighting loads, little appliance and laundry circuits, repaired devices, HEATING AND COOLING, and the proposed EVSE. That mathematics, not guesswork, informs you whether you can include a 40 or 60 amp EV circuit as-is, or whether you need an electrical panel upgrade in https://cristiankzzn360.theburnward.com/certified-electrician-in-orange-county-ca-quality-you-can-trust Orange County.
Level 1, Level 2, and what charge rate really feels like
Level 1 charging uses a standard 120 volt outlet. It includes roughly 3 to 5 miles of variety per hour depending on the car. It can work in a pinch for a commuter who just drives a few miles a day, but the math gets tight if you get home at 6 p.m. And desire 150 miles by morning.
Level 2 charging at 240 volts is the sweet area for many residences. Typical settings are 16, 24, 32, 40, and 48 amps. As a guideline of thumb, 32 amps includes around 25 miles per hour on numerous vehicles, with 40 amps pushing closer to 30 miles per hour. A 48 amp unit offers you headroom and faster recovery after late nights, but it draws more power and worries a marginal service.
Commercial websites, from small workplaces to retail and multifamily, frequently blend 40 to 80 amp Level 2 ports with load sharing to prevent triggering energy demand charges. DC quick charging is a various animal, usually outside the scope of a little Orange County electrical contractor unless the property is preparing significant utility coordination and service upgrades.
How a load computation chooses your path
I will sketch a simplified residential example that mirrors what we do when supplying Orange County electrical repair and upgrade quotes. The information vary by code cycle and local modifications, but the structure is consistent.
Take a 1,800 square foot Costa Mesa home with a 100 amp main breaker. Gas heat and water. Electric range, electrical clothes dryer, 4 lot ac system, and a brand-new 40 amp EV charger request.
We compute:
- General lighting and receptacle load at 3 VA per square foot, then apply need elements. For 1,800 square feet, that is 5,400 VA, with a portion at one hundred percent and the rest at 35 percent after the very first 3,000 VA.
- Two little appliance circuits and a laundry circuit add 1,500 VA each, once again with need factors.
- Fixed home appliances like the variety and dryer are treated with their nameplate ratings. If the range is 12,000 VA and the dryer 5,000 VA, we use the home appliance need table rather than summing them at 100 percent.
- The ac system and heating system blower are noncoincident with heating in a gas home, so we take the bigger of cooling or heating loads. Let us state the a/c nameplate draws 24 amps at 240 volts, roughly 5,760 VA.
- The EV battery charger is a constant load. A 40 amp EVSE is 40 amps at 240 volts, 9,600 VA, then determined at 125 percent for conductor and overcurrent sizing. In load calcs, many jurisdictions accept the nameplate at one hundred percent for varied load totals, however conservative practice in tight panels utilizes the complete value.
After using demand factors properly, we transform the total VA to amps at 240 volts. A lot of 100 amp services can not take a 40 amp EVSE in this circumstance without flirting with the primary rating. A 32 amp charger or a panel upgrade to 200 amps generally resolves it. When we run this mathematics for clients as a licensed electrician Orange County homeowners can trust, the response is sometimes surprising. A modest 32 amp system sets simply great with a 100 amp service if the cooking and laundry are on gas and the air conditioning is small. Other times, the total crushes 100 amps and a panel replacement in Orange County ends up being the clever move.
When a panel upgrade spends for itself
Panel upgrades are not practically including spaces. The bus score, main breaker size, and conductor capacity set the ceiling. If your home has a 100 amp service with an older meter base and a corroded primary, it is time.
We typically upgrade to a 200 amp service with a modern-day load center. That provides headroom for a 48 amp electric lorry battery charger in Orange County, future cooking area upgrades, and potentially a heat pump or medspa. It also enhances security by replacing worn out breakers and lugs. Anticipate a tidy setup to include a brand-new panelboard, meter main or combination panel if the utility needs it, brand-new grounding electrode conductors to the water pipe and ground rods, and labeling that satisfies the inspector. With homes near the coast, we specify enclosures with much better corrosion resistance and take care sealing penetrations to keep salt air out.
Costs differ based upon the distance from the energy point of connection, wall building and construction, stucco repair work, and whether the service lateral or overhead drop needs energy work. In Orange County, single day panel replacements prevail, however permitting and energy scheduling include time. A straightforward 200 amp panel replacement Orange County house owners request for can start in the low thousands. If the service conduit requires upsizing or the meter place should move, the budget climbs. A good Orange County electrical contractor will define energy coordination and supplementary work in writing.
Smart load management for tight services
There are options to full service upgrades. Load management devices watch the total present and throttle the EV battery charger when your home is near its limitation. Some systems integrate at the main, others control just the EV circuit. Modern chargers likewise support power sharing if you prepare dual ports. We utilize these services frequently in apartments where the HOA will not permit a service upgrade, or where the meter room is jammed and panel access is limited.
The trade off is easy. You accept that under heavy household loads, the battery charger decreases. For lots of chauffeurs, it makes no difference since the automobile sits 8 to 10 hours over night. For a household that cooks, runs laundry, and cools the house late into the night, a 48 amp setting might not be practical on a 100 amp service. A handled 32 amp setup balances comfort and dependability without tripping the main.
Permitting and inspections around the county
Every city in the county wants a permitted EV charger setup Orange County inspectors can sign off without drama. The submittal normally consists of a basic site plan, panel schedule, one line diagram, and the load calc. Some cities accept nonprescription allows for standard EV circuits. Others press you through an online portal and require last evaluation photos and labels. Expect grounding and bonding to be inspected carefully, in addition to GFCI security on receptacle type battery chargers and proper conductor sizes and terminations. If you reside in Anaheim or Irvine with their own energies, there can be additional coordination if a service upgrade is involved.
For exterior battery chargers, inspectors in coastal cities try to find listings that permit damp area usage and proper in use covers when a receptacle is involved. Support the EVSE on a strong support, not hollow stucco. Safeguard exposed conduit with the proper fittings and straps. Practical setup details that matter
Field conditions decide the parts list. A separated garage in San Clemente often needs trenching, avenue, and a subpanel. A townhouse in Lake Forest may restrict you to surface area installed avenue from a stacked meter to a carport, with HOA color matching. A Newport Beach remodel may require inside the wall EMT and fire caulking through ranked assemblies. These information are where a leading rated electrician Orange County residential or commercial property managers keep speed dial earns their fee.
A few rules of thumb guide reliable outcomes:
- Conductor sizing follows the 125 percent guideline for continuous loads. On a 40 amp charger, that generally implies a 50 amp breaker feeding 6 AWG copper or appropriately sized aluminum if the run is long. We size up when voltage drop could surpass 3 percent on long runs.
- Many hardwired EVSE systems have integral GFCI. If you set up a receptacle for a plug in battery charger, your breaker or receptacle most likely requirements GFCI security. Matching GFCI on both the breaker and the EVSE can cause annoyance trips. Pick one certified technique and stay consistent.
- Labeling avoids guesswork later on. We identify the EVSE circuit, the breaker deal with, and the disconnect if utilized. In commercial settings, we add signage for parking enforcement and ADA considerations if applicable.
- Weather and corrosion control settle. Usage stainless screws outdoors, anti oxidation substance on aluminum terminations, and seal penetrations carefully. In low lying communities of Huntington Beach, salt air consumes steel hardware in a few seasons if you disregard it.
Real world circumstances from local projects
A family in Objective Viejo called after repeated primary breaker trips on hot evenings. They had a 100 amp service, a 4 lot a/c, an electric clothes dryer, and a new 48 amp battery charger set to full power. We recorded the issue with a clamp meter throughout peak usage, then reconfigured the EVSE to 32 amps and set up a load management controller to stop briefly charging when the air conditioner and range ran together. No more journeys. They credited complete by 5 a.m. Without touching the panel.
In Tustin, a property owner redesigned the kitchen area and included lighting and undercabinet circuits, then desired a 40 amp charger. The existing 125 amp bus panel had actually double tapped breakers and deterioration. We updated to a 200 amp combination meter primary, cleaned up the grounding, and included a dedicated 60 amp branch with 6 AWG copper for a 48 amp capable EVSE set initially to 40 amps. The inspector liked the workmanship, the labeling, and the new AFCI breakers for kitchen circuits. The homeowner prepares a heat pump in a year, and the brand-new panel will manage it.
A small workplace in Santa Ana with 8 staff members wanted two shared battery chargers in the parking lot. The existing 400 amp service could not soak up 100 amps constant simply for EVs without striking need charges. We installed two 40 amp pedestals with a wise controller that restricted total website charging to 48 amps throughout service hours and allowed 80 amps after 6 p.m. Employees rotated without grievance, and the owner avoided a costly service increase.
Condos, HOA guidelines, and meter rooms
Many Orange County condominiums were developed with meter rooms and minimal spare capability. HOA approvals, architectural committees, and shared walls include actions. We help locals navigate meter sharing policies, include submetering if required for reimbursement, and propose solutions that prevent drilling typical area beams. A typical approach is a load management gadget at the system's panel that permits a 32 amp charger without pressing a 100 amp primary. When a panel is recessed in a corridor, we select low profile raceways that match the paint and fulfill clearance rules.

Safety first, especially in older homes
Older homes often have aluminum branch circuits, bootleg grounds, or fabric NM cable. An EV battery charger is typically the first serious continuous load included decades. We do not just add a breaker and hope. We examine the grounding electrode system. We fix double taps. We change brittle breakers that no longer trip reliably. Little Orange County electrical repair jobs that appear throughout an EV task secure the entire home.

Cost varieties and the factors that swing them
Budgets vary extensively, but some anchors help frame expectations:
- A standard hardwired 32 or 40 amp EV circuit within 30 feet of a contemporary panel, no drywall repair work, and simple crawlspace or garage gain access to, typically lands in the mid hundreds to low thousands with allowing and materials.
- Long runs to detached garages, trenching, concrete coring, and subpanels press greater. Anticipate a significant bump when concrete cutting or landscape restoration is involved.
- A panel replacement Orange County house owners request for capability and security frequently starts in the low thousands and increases with service upgrades, stucco work, and energy coordination.
- Smart load management includes equipment expense but can save thousands by preventing a service upgrade. Over a few years, the trade off is typically beneficial if you do not need optimum charging speed nightly.

Working with energies and inspectors
Most of Orange County is served by Southern California Edison, with local energies in cities like Anaheim. For service upgrades, we collaborate disconnects and reconnects, schedule meter pulls, and send load letters when needed. Plan for power to be off for several hours on upgrade day. We stage momentary power for refrigerators and networking when possible, and we recommend customers to disconnect delicate electronics.
On assessment day, we ensure clear access to the panel, EVSE, and any penetrations. We supply torque logs, EVSE setup manuals, and the load calc. Regional inspectors value transparency, and it speeds their check out. If a correction is noted, we address it promptly and communicate next steps with the house owner or facility manager.

Planning for the future, not just today
If you are replacing a panel or opening walls, plan ahead. Avenue stubs to future places cost bit now and conserve huge later. If you prepare for a second EV or strategy to electrify cooking and water heating, large-scale conduit and leave a pull string. For a multi EV family, a pair of 40 amp circuits with power sharing may serve you much better than a single 60 amp circuit that maxes one car.

For services and multifamily properties, style for turnover. Personnel and citizens change cars. What works for today's plug in hybrid may fail for tomorrow's long variety EV. Avenue paths, extra capability, and network connection for smart chargers make growth painless.
A simple choice guide when you are not sure
- If your home has a 200 amp service and a contemporary panel with spare spaces, a 40 or 48 amp EVSE is usually straightforward after a load calc verifies headroom.
- If you have a 100 amp service, think about a 32 amp EVSE or a load management device. If you also want brand-new electrical home appliances or a health club, plan a 200 amp upgrade.
- If you reside in an apartment or townhouse with HOA restraints, focus on wise load management and surface area raceway paths that decrease typical area impacts.
- If you run a small company with minimal service, style for shared charging and time of use scheduling to control demand charges.
- If your panel is old, corroded, or jammed with twins and doubles, a panel upgrade is less about the EV and more about safety.

What to do before you call
A little preparation assists us assist you.
- Take clear images of your main electrical panel, inside and out, plus any subpanels. Capture the primary breaker ranking and all labels.
- Measure the approximate range from the panel to the preferred battery charger place, noting challenges like completed ceilings, driveways, or landscaping.
- List significant devices and whether they are gas or electric. Consist of air conditioning tonnage if known.
- Check HOA rules if appropriate, and identify the meter area for your system or suite.
- Think about future needs, such as a second EV or brand-new electrical appliances, so we can size with foresight.
